It is our great pleasure to welcome you to Boston for the 2018 edition of the Dynamic Languages Symposium! This year’s symposium – the 14th in the se- ries – continues the tradition of communicating research results in the design, implementation, and application of dynamic languages.

We are happy that high quality research around dynamic languages continues. Out of a total of 20 submissions, the program committee accepted 8 papers whose topics range from semantics and formalism, over optimization and compilation of systems and languages, to research into full programming systems.

This year, each paper received a minimum of 3 reviews and 4 papers received a second round of reviews after substantial updates in response to reviewer comments were made to the papers.

Beyond the formal program, we hope this year’s DLS will, like its predecessors, be a valuable forum for sharing ideas with other dynamic language researchers and practitioners from institutions around the world. Thank you for being part of this exciting community, and once again, welcome!
